Golang, also called Go, is an open source programming language that is a statically-typed language with syntax loosely derived from C, adding automatic memory management, type safety, some dynamic-typing capabilities, additional built-in types such as variable-length arrays and key-value maps, and a large standard library. Go is a general-purpose systems programming language that aims to be efficient both for development and execution with a focus on fast compilation and increased maintainability of large projects. Go was originally targeted at systems programming tasks such as building server/web applications, high throughput middleware and databases.

Share tech news, updates, or what's on your mind.

Sign up to Post

We have 3 ip external addresses that our exchange 2013 server can use but only 2 of them were listed with our external spam filter. Our exchange server rebooted today and now the external ip address is one of the 3 that is was not listed with the external spam filter. They said it could take up to 4 hours for the change to propagate.
So my question is how can I change the external ip address of our exchange server to go to one of the 2 ip addresses that we already listed with our external spam filter company?
Wordpress / Yoast.  i have a lot of Draft Pages in my wordpress CMS.  Yoast will not put them in the sitemap if I mark them to be excluded, but there are too many to go through.  They are all in one category.  I want Yoast to not place a specific category (or taxonomy, which ever is easier) in my XML sitemap.  The reason is, Google will index Draft and private pages and I don't want that because they will come up 404.

How do I exclude a category from the XML sitemap in Wordpress

I found this but I dont think it is what I want

/* Noindex all posts in a category */
add_filter("wpseo_robots", function($robots) {
  if (is_single() && in_category(array(100))) {
    return "noindex,follow";
  return $robots;

Open in new window

I have an early 2008 Mac Pro tower w/4 internal drives configured with El Capitan plus a Bootcamp "Win7 installation" on a separate internal drive.

I want to install a new Win7 partition while maintaining my existing Win7 installation on its separate drive.

Thus, I will end up with 2 BootCamp Win7 partitions, one new and the other old and a bit corrupted.

My purpose is to create a Fresh Win7 installation to which I can easily copy and install some Docs & Applications from my existing over-taxed Win7.

Where do I begin? I assume I need to create a new Bootcamp partition on my Mac OS drive (currently a single partition) or on a separate drive.

Just not sure of the best way to go about that without screwing up either my Mac OS or existing Win7 installation.

Thanks for the help
For the first time we got a message about 1+ causes of effects on battery life. Windows 8 Lenovo laptop.
Where do we go from here:
Good morning

Could you check this out and please do criticize it as much as possible. I want this to go smoothly :D


We will first start with the DL360s, known going forward as the “Management Cluster”. The justification for using these first is purely because they hold the IT Infrastructure and will allow for small issues due to the fact they won’t impact production or end user use.

1.      Log onto VMware (https://Server/vsphere-client/?csp)

2.      Migrate all the VM’s off of Server01.Doimain.com onto Server02.Domain.com manually.

3.      Drop serverl01.Domain.com into maintenance mode. This previously has caused purple screens, hence the initial move.

4.      Obtain a formatted USB Key media.
5.      From that drive and directory, execute the downloaded SoftPaq file: Simply double click on the SP99298.exe file and follow the installation wizard to complete the SoftPaq installation process. At the end of a successful installation of the SoftPaq a web page will automatically appear to provide you with the different methods for restoring and/or upgrading the firmware on the system.
6.      After the USB Key is created, you may delete the downloaded file if you wish.
7.      Insert this USB Key into the USB Key port of the system to be updated and power the system on to boot to the USB Key.

8.      Shutdown the host and boot from the USB key

9.      Install the latest BIOS version

10.      Shutdown the server

11.      Plug in the USB stick with the HPE Custom Image for …
I have this huge and annoying problem. It happens most of the time when I try to go to a web site or just right now when I clicked on ask a question on this site the page opens up in a huge fonts and everything looks too big till I click F5 then things are normal. Can someone help me please?
User requesting for a report stating no of emails received for specific mailbox on a daily, weekly and monthly basis. In exchange 2010, how can I go about generating this information, is there a script of sort?
I have a single Exchange 2010 SP3 with RU23 installed. All the roles are running on the 1 server. I have enabled TLS 1.2 and used IIS Crypto  2.0 and set best practices. Qualys SSL Labs scan give an A rating. However checktls.com fails on the cert test. The  exchange server has 2 certs the default  self signed and a public UUC SAN from GoDaddy. The checktls.com test is only seeing the default cert and is failing because it does not match the public name.  Here is the piece of the checktls output:

 Certificate 1 of 1 in chain: Cert VALIDATION ERROR(S): unable to get local issuer certificate; unable to verify the first certificate
  This may help: What Is An Intermediate Certificate
  So email is encrypted but the recipient domain is not verified
  Cert Hostname DOES NOT VERIFY (webmail.domain.org != Exchsrvr | DNS:Exchsrvr | DNS:Exchsrvr.domain.local)
  So email is encrypted but the host is not verified

The default exchange cert has SMTP service assigned and the Public Cert has IMAP,POP,IIS,SMTP services assigned.

The company that is requiring Forced TLS says email cannot go forward until this checktls cert error is resolved.

How do I resolve this issue?
In my Delphi application, I have a TMemo on a form
I put some text in it, but quiet long (wordwrap = true)
That's not a problem, user can go down in the text but sometimes the beginning of the text is not shown at the top right of the TMemo
How can I have text visible from the beginning of it
I have a table that I need to update the values in a column based on the values in 2 other columns of the table.  I've been able to accomplish this with a table trigger but it degredates the SQL performance to the point where other users/applications can't write to the table/db.  I'd appreciate any information that would help me remedy the issue.  I'd also be open to "applying" the update when the record is inserted.  The issue is that this is aged, proprietary software that I can't get support for.  He is the code for my trigger.

ALTER TRIGGER [dbo].[UpdateEntryTime] ON [LablitePC].[dbo].[InprogressResults]
UPDATE  InProgressResults
SET     IPR_EntryTime = CASE
WHEN SH_Key = 1123 then IPR_EntryDate
WHEN SH_Key = 1124 then IPR_EntryDate + '03:00'
WHEN SH_Key = 1125 then IPR_EntryDate + '06:00'
WHEN SH_Key = 1126 then IPR_EntryDate + '09:00'
WHEN SH_Key = 1127 then IPR_EntryDate + '12:00'
WHEN SH_Key = 1128 then IPR_EntryDate + '15:00'
WHEN SH_Key = 1129 then IPR_EntryDate + '18:00'
WHEN SH_Key = 1130 then IPR_EntryDate + '21:00'
WHEN SH_Key = 1142 then IPR_EntryDate + '01:00'
WHEN SH_Key = 1143 then IPR_EntryDate + '02:00'
WHEN SH_Key = 1144 then IPR_EntryDate + '04:00'
WHEN SH_Key = 1145 then IPR_EntryDate + '05:00'
WHEN SH_Key = 1146 then IPR_EntryDate + '07:00'
WHEN SH_Key = 1147 then IPR_EntryDate + '08:00'
WHEN SH_Key = 1148 then IPR_EntryDate + '10:00'
WHEN SH_Key = 1149 then …
Dear Experts,

I have a network that is connected to the internet

I have another network which I want to connect to the internet

I have a HP Jl380A switch.

Port 8 is already connected to the network using a static IP so that I can manage the switch. This IP is of vlan1.

I created a vlan20 for included and untagged at Port1 @ IP

Do i need to configure another port using a seperate vlan so that vlan20 can go internet?

Or use port8 which is already connected to the internet?

I'm trying to get the syntax right for using the FOR command in a batch file that will run in a Windows 2012 server environment.  What I have so far is:

compall.bat file:
rem This batch file compares text files in 2 directories using the Ultracompare batch progam (uc).
rem It uses old DOS commands to step through the folder structure.  Two arguments are needed:
rem The first is the first folder to look in, and the 2nd argument is the second folder to look in.
rem Example:
rem  compall 07092018 08072018
rem  Results go to a file called comp.txt in the current directory this batch file was executed in.

for %%f in ("dir %2 /b") do uc -t -i -b -B -ne -title1 "%%f old" -title2 "%%f new" -op comp.txt %1\%f %2\%f

compall 07092018 08072018
Results in:

c:\temp1>for %f in ("dir 08072018 /b") do uc -t -i -b -B -ne -title1 "%f old" -title2 "%f new" -op comp.txt 07092018\2\f
c:\temp1>uc -t -i -b -B -ne -title1 ""dir 08072018 /b" old" -title2 ""dir 08072018 /b" new" -op comp.txt 07092018\2\f

What I was hoping for:

>uc -t -i -b -B -ne -title1 "08072018 old" -title2 "08072018  new" -op comp.txt 07092018\file1.txt 08072018\file1.txt

Just can't get the syntax quite right on the FOR line.  ?

Thanks much!

Can you please help?

I have a workbook that contains dynamic number of sheets.
Each sheet contains three pivot tables, these pivot tables have three source sheets.
All three source sheets have one column in common the customer ID, and therefore, the three pivot tables are filtered on Page Filed “GL_ID”, i.e. customer ID.  
Every day, we run another macro that compiles a dynamic list of customer IDs, and out of this list, we create a changeable number sheets, this macro also pastes three pivots on those sheets, it also prints the customer ID on cell B2 of each sheet (each sheet contains, (1) balance, (2) possible trading activity and (3) possible product change reports of a customer).
-      Pivot table one contains;  all customer IDs
-      Pivot table two and three, however, may or may not contain every customer ID printed on cell B2.
What I would like to do and kindly ask your help, is a macro that filters each pivot table in each sheet, by setting the page fields equal to the value of cell B2?
But also importantly before that, it tests, if the pivot item in cell B2 is to be found in the drop down list of the pivot tables (page field), epically on pivot table two and three .
-      If the pivot Item is found = filter each pivot table based on cell B2.
-      Else ignore and go to the next pivot table.
Thank you in advance,
In Excel 2016, my "Nuance PowerPDF" tab has moved to in front of the "Home" tab.  Unfortunately, when I go into "Customize Ribbon", it shows me ALL of my ribbons except for the Nuance Power PDF ribbon (fyi:  Power PDF add-in is enabled in Excel 2016).  So I can move any of the other ribbons (e.g., Acrobat, Review, etc.) in front of "Home".  I cannot figure out how the user got the Power PDF ribbon to be in front of the "Home" tab if the ribbon does not show.

This does NOT happen in any of the other Microsoft Office 2016 products.
Outlook 2010 - New sent mail goes to outbox but does not go to sent items and after restarting outlook the mail is missing - Any suggestions or solutions.
I have a project for our shipping department - I need to created in SQL query that will provide the following results;
1. group by style & color (example: style:123R12, color: BLK) and create an alpha sequence (A) which 123R12BLK = A

2. if style is the same but color is different (example: style:123R12, color: BLUE) it should be sequence (B) which 123R12BLUE = B and so on.

3. Sequence could go as far A thru ZZZ
Hello experts,

I have the following flat file attached (Input Sheet).
I am trying to build a vba procedure that covers the following requirements:
1-Check if Output sheet if so delete and create a new blank
2-Transfer the various unique values in column H, J and AI
3-Consolidate the sum values for the various month from AJ to BV split by column AI

I attached dummy file with expected Output sheet.

I think that we can proceed steps by steps, such as copy unique values related to H & J.
For this we can use the following procedure:

Sub CopyRangeUniqueValues(FromWSheet As String, FromRange As String, ToWSheet As String, ToRange As String)
'Sub treats first cell in FromRange as a header label, and will copy it to ToRange even if it is duplicated in the list
Dim celHome As Range, rgDest As Range, rgSource As Range
Dim n As Long
Set celHome = ActiveCell
Set rgDest = Worksheets(ToWSheet).Range(ToRange)
Range(rgDest, rgDest.End(xlDown)).ClearContents

With Worksheets(FromWSheet)
    n = .UsedRange.Row + .UsedRange.Rows.Count - 1
    Set rgSource = .Range(FromRange & n)
End With

rgSource.AdvancedFilter Action:=xlFilterCopy, CopyToRange:=rgDest, Unique:=True
Application.GoTo celHome

Open in new window

Concerning the consolidated sum we can also go ahead with a formula reported in macro:

Sub LoopFormula2(strwsName, strColflag, strCol As String, strColName As String, formula As String)

'Call LoopFormula2("ImportCC", "1", "D", "Test", "=clean(sheet1!G2*sheet1!I2)") 'example of formula
    Dim ws As Worksheet
    Set ws = Worksheets(strwsName)
     '==>Clear Destination Column
    Range(strCol & ":" & strCol).Clear
    UsedRows = ActiveSheet.UsedRange.Rows.count + ActiveSheet.UsedRange.Rows(1).Row - 1
    If strColflag = 1 Then
        Range(strCol & 1).Value = strColName
    End If
    '==>Clear Destination Column
    RightFormula = Replace(formula, "1048576", UsedRows)
    Range(Cells(2, strCol), Cells(UsedRows, strCol)).formula = RightFormula
    Range(Cells(2, strCol), Cells(UsedRows, strCol)).Value = Range(Cells(2, strCol), Cells(UsedRows, strCol)).Value
End Sub

Open in new window

Thank you in advance for your help.
Is there a checklist for CEH for our environment.  At my company, we're trying to have a base knowledge for preventing hackers and such, but we need a checklist to go through.  Lastly, I keep receiving a form of social engineering by receiving phone calls and having the user provide remote asses to machines or asking security related questions to our users.  How do we prevent this from occurring?
I have this computer that I just re-installed the operating system, (windows 10 32 bit system) restored the data back onto it, but now when I attempt to log in, it will say "logging in" and then say "logging out" and go back to the welcome screen.  What is the cause of this and how do I correct it?
I took over for an IT manager who was let go.

Somehow or maybe not, windows updates seem to have disabled all the NICs.  Cant enable, need admin rights, dont have them.

I have never login to the server before so no admin cache credentials that I have access to.

Local Admin I dont know either.  The server I do need up, wiping not an option a this point.

I have tried removing from the domain, still need admins rights, which I have none.

Any ideas?  Or am I hosed?
We were given a network with no idea of the subnet structure. What I am essentially looking for is a MAC Address Scanner that will go through every MAC Address known to man and report back the found MAC Address and corresponding IP. I realize it will take a long, long time to do.....
I have a 2016 Macro Enabled workbook with 6 worksheets, 5 of which have list boxes on them.  I have a VBA procedure call "Reset" that clears the data on all the worksheets including the list boxes and returns the user to the starting worksheet.  This procedure is called when the workbook is closed and when the user clicks a command button on the first sheet.  The problem is when the user clicks the command button, all of the list boxes from each worksheet appear on top of each other on the starting worksheet.  If you then click through each of the worksheets in the workbook or close and reopen the workbook, everything will go back to normal.  Is there some way to stop this from happening?

Thanks for your help.
How to go to specific folder using batch script? And also count the no of files in that and display that with popup saying that "No of files added : ".
We have a new Cisco core switch and planning on retiring the Cisco old switch; however, there are still between 5 to 10 cables connected to the device, but we don't know where or whom they are connected to...
We do not have a Fluke device or toner to verify connections.  Is there another way we can figure out where things connections go to?
Outlook 2010,  a certain email arrives in my inbox, than after about 1 minute it gets moved to spam folder, if the Spam folder is not there it creates it.  Domain & email address exception are entered but still has no effect.  There are no rules set to make this email leave the inbox and go to spam folder.  Checked Add-in's, there is nothing in add-ins that would make this email move to spam folder.  Trend Micro Message Security 9.5 is running on PC and has been completely turned off to test for any issue within.  I attached the actual email to this question.

How can I stop this email from leaving the inbox and being moved to Spam folder.

Thank you in advance for any help you can give me.

Mark H.






Golang, also called Go, is an open source programming language that is a statically-typed language with syntax loosely derived from C, adding automatic memory management, type safety, some dynamic-typing capabilities, additional built-in types such as variable-length arrays and key-value maps, and a large standard library. Go is a general-purpose systems programming language that aims to be efficient both for development and execution with a focus on fast compilation and increased maintainability of large projects. Go was originally targeted at systems programming tasks such as building server/web applications, high throughput middleware and databases.